A quick way of noting down your to do's on your current project.

Todo App

Wait, is this a normal todo list?

Pretty much. Only difference is its completely on the command line.

How does it work?

Simply running todo init will create a todo.json file in your current working directory. You can then use the app to create new todo tasks like so:

todo add 'This is my new task'

You can add multiple tasks at once

Just simply add 'and' after each todo

todo add 'This' and 'That' and 'This'

You can even create sub tasks.

todo 'This is a subtask' -s 2

Viewing your todo list

Just type:

todo

You can also view a task by its index

todo 1

How do I mark a task down as completed

todo done 1
todo done 1.2
todo -d 1.2

You can even mark multiple tasks as complete (including subtasks)

todo done 1 and 1.1 and 2
todo done 1 1.1 2

Editing a task

todo edit 1 'This is an edit to the task'

Deleting a task

Use either one of the following commands

todo remove 1
todo delete 1
todo -r 1
todo rm 1

Your can delete all your todos with the following command

todo --delete-all

Note: You will need to confirm your would like to wipe your todo list

Installation

via composer:

composer global require kakposoe/todos

manual installation:

git clone http://github.com/kakposoe/todos 

You would then called todo using:

./todo 'This is an example task'
